Abstract
A data communication system allocates use of a common data communication medium shared by a plurality of stations. During each transmission cycle, the communication medium carries data packets of varying priority which each station receives. The stations are allocated use of the communication medium during one or more priority intervals as a function of the priority of the packet which the station is ready to transmit. Each station is synchronized to a transmission cycle period which is divided into subperiods. Certain types of packets are relegated to transmission and reception within predetermined subperiods.
